Key insights for Japan (2010–2025)
- Total inflation (CPI): 18.2%.
- Annualized inflation rate: 1.1% per year.
Largest YoY CPI increases (top 3):
- 2023: +3.3% YoY
- 2025: +3.3% YoY
- 2014: +2.8% YoY
Largest YoY CPI decreases (top 3):
- 2011: -0.3% YoY
- 2021: -0.3% YoY
- 2016: -0.1% YoY
CPI-based estimates; year-to-year values can be volatile.

How much inflation occurred in Japan from 2010 to 2025?
The calculator uses the CPI ratio between the two years to estimate the cumulative change in prices over the period.
What does “equivalent amount” mean on this page?
Equivalent amount estimates what your start-year amount would be in end-year prices (same currency), using CPI ratios.
Is the result guaranteed to match my personal spending?
No. CPI measures average consumer price changes. Individual experiences vary depending on spending patterns and local prices.
